Kandy
Kandy is the spiritual and cultural soul of Sri Lanka — a lakeside city wrapped in misty hills, ancient traditions, and timeless Buddhist heritage. As the last royal capital of the island, Kandy blends history and serenity in a way few places can, offering travellers a graceful pause between the bustle of Colombo and the cool highlands of Ella and Nuwara Eliya. At the centre of Kandy’s identity stands the Sri Dalada Maligawa, home to one of Buddhism’s most revered relics. The temple complex is a masterpiece of Kandyan architecture, filled with carved wood, golden shrines, and rhythmic drumming ceremonies that take place throughout the day. During the annual Esala Perahera, the city transforms into a dazzling procession of dancers, drummers, and decorated elephants — one of Asia’s most spectacular cultural festivals.
